Maximize Your Fleet's Value Through Professional Machinery Consignment

When it comes time to offload surplus or underutilized heavy equipment, managing the sales process internally can quickly drain your team’s valuable time, budget, and daily resources. By partnering with Thompson Machinery for professional machinery consignment, you completely eliminate the daily frustrations of fielding unqualified buyer inquiries, negotiating pricing, and coordinating complex logistical transfers. Our dedicated heavy equipment specialists take full ownership of the entire machinery consignment sales cycle, from providing accurate, market-driven appraisals to deploying targeted marketing campaigns across our massive network of global contractors and mining operations.

Choosing our machinery consignment program at Thompson Machinery Sales offers numerous advantages:

  1. No RISK!
  2. We research and establish a mutually agreed upon net price and marketing term limit prior to consignment with Thompson Machinery Sales. We typically sign 45-60 consignment agreements to allow for cycle time through advertising media platforms.
  3. We exclusively market your machinery worldwide at no cost to you.
  4. You pay no sales commissions or fees including advertising costs to sell your machinery
  5. Any offers less than your net price will be presented for your consideration to accept or refuse
  6. You maintain control of your assets and you will receive payment prior to releasing your interest in machinery.
  7. You do not wait several weeks after the sale of your machinery to receive your funds.
  8. No freight fees, your machinery stays with you on the job or in your yard
  9. No unexpected get ready fees such as prep, paint, tires, or batteries
  10. No 10%-20% auction commissions
  11. No machinery value risks (such as a bad day at the sale)
  12. Thompson Machinery Sales also can offer an online auction alternative for those items that do sell better in that format.
  13. We do all the work including:
    • Fielding of all inquiries
    • Qualification of the prospective buyer
    • Personal presentation of your equipment
    • Final sales negotiations with the buyer
    • Title work for the buyer
    • Collection and forwarding of payment on your behalf
